Washington Trails Association - Trail Work Party!

So I went on my first trail building hike with the Washington Trails Association. It was a BLAST. I got there before anyone else... 745am on a Saturday... in the middle of the forest. How Fun!

Taylor Mountain is just south of Cougar and Tiger Mountains... south past Issaquah and into Hobart. What a beautiful area! I'd never been there before, and will definitley be back.

For the WTA hikes, you get to wear a helmet! After you volunteer on five hikes... you get your OWN helmet with your name on it! (and you know I'll be doing that!)
There were two WTA volunteers on the hike along with Jack (who I'm hugging at the end of the hike).
Jack is an employee of the King Co. Parks and Rec. His job is to go thru the forest and mark new trails - he also went with us (brought a chain saw) to cut down the large branches and brush that we couldn't get at with our shovels and tools.It was a really fun experience, and I'm sure you'll see more pics in the future!
